The Pioneer X-CM32BT-W is a hi-fi system that features an optical disc player for your CDs, a built-in audio amplifier, and two speakers with a RMS rated power of 30 watts. The system includes a woofer with a diameter of 94 millimeters and a tweeter with a diameter of 50 millimeters, providing clear and powerful sound. Despite not having a cassette deck, the X-CM32BT-W offers a versatile music playback experience with the ability to connect to iPods, iPhones, iPads, and other devices via USB or Bluetooth. The system also allows for streaming music wirelessly, with advanced Bluetooth options such as BT Auto Connect and BT Standby mode for easy reconnecting and powering up. Enhancing the listening experience, the Pioneer Wireless Streaming App (available for iOS and Android) provides additional features like Advanced Sound Retriever to optimize MP3 quality and an 8-band EQ for customizing sound. The X-CM32BT-W is available in a range of colors including black, white, red, and light blue to suit different preferences and home interiors. A volume above 80 decibels can be harmful to hearing. When the volume exceeds 120 decibels, direct damage can even occur. The chance of hearing damage depends on the listening frequency and duration.

Bluetooth is a way of exchanging data wirelessly between electronic devices via radio waves. The distance between the two devices that exchange data can in most cases be no more than ten metres.

To troubleshoot if the CD or MP3/WMA function is not working on the Pioneer X-CM32BT-W hi-fi system, you can follow these steps: 1. Check the disc: Ensure that the disc you are trying to play is a standard CD, CD-R/RW in the CD format, or a CD-R/RW with MP3 or WMA files. Some audio CD-R and CD-RW discs may not be playable due to the condition of the disc or the device used for recording. 2. Clean the disc: If the disc is dirty or scratched, gently wipe it with a soft, lint-free cloth. Avoid using abrasive materials or cleaning agents that may damage the disc. 3. Check the disc placement: Make sure you are placing the disc on the disc tray with the label side facing up. Press the open/close button to close the disc tray securely. 4. Power cycle the system: Turn off the hi-fi system by pressing the standby/on button. Unplug the power cord from the outlet and wait for a few minutes. Then, plug the power cord back in and turn on the system. 5. Try a different disc: If the issue persists, try playing a different disc to determine if the problem is specific to the disc or the hi-fi system. If these troubleshooting steps do not resolve the issue, it is recommended to contact your nearest Pioneer authorized service center or dealer for further assistance.
